Amino Acids: The Essential Building Blocks

Amino acids are the simplest organic compounds that serve as the monomers, or individual units, that link together to form peptides and proteins.Amino Acids, Peptides, and Proteins: Is There a Difference? Each amino acid possesses a central carbon atom bonded to an amino group (-NH₂), a carboxyl group (-COOH), a hydrogen atom, and a unique side chain (R-group).Peptides vs. Amino Acids: Understanding the Building ... It is this R-group that gives each of the 20 common amino acids its distinct chemical properties. These properties influence how amino acids interact with each other and ultimately dictate the structure and function of the larger molecules they form.Amino Acids, Peptides, and Proteins: Is There a Difference? Peptides: Short Chains of Amino Acids

When two or more amino acids link together, they form a peptide. The bond that connects them is called a peptide bond, formed through a chemical reaction where a water molecule is released. Peptides are generally characterized by their shorter length compared to proteins2023年8月31日—A peptide istwo or more amino acids joined together by peptide bonds; a polypeptide is a chain of many amino acids; and a protein contains one .... While definitions can vary slightly, a common distinction is that peptides consist of between 2 and 50 amino acids. These shorter chains can still have significant biological functions, acting as hormones, neurotransmitters, or signaling molecules within the bodyPeptides and Proteins Twenty amino acids are commonly .... Proteins: Complex Structures of Amino Acids

Proteins are the largest and most complex of these biological molecules.Difference between Amino Acid and Protein They are essentially long chains of amino acids, often referred to as polypeptides, that fold into specific three-dimensional structures. A protein typically comprises 50 or more amino acids, and many can contain hundreds or even thousandsProteins & Peptides – These Chains are Important. This intricate folding is critical to a protein's function, enabling it to perform a vast array of roles in the body, including catalyzing biochemical reactions (as enzymes), providing structural support, transporting molecules, and defending against pathogens. The unique sequence of amino acids within a polypeptide chain determines its final shape and, consequently, its specific biological activity. Proteins are the workhorses of the cell, carrying out most of the functions necessary for life.Peptides vs Proteins vs Amino Acids
